Cool Peter......I have not seen a setup like this with the board moving in the X axis and the cutter moving in the Y and Z. It make a lot of sense though not having to move the cutter the full length of the board.

Shape 3D or Board CAD ?? wish they would read Iges files.

Martian, This is a APS 3000 CNC shaping machine that runs on the Shape 3 D software. There is about 100 of these around the world developed by Miki Langenbach from the Gold Coast. The advanages of this machine is the rotary carbine cutter, with a tool path / G code ability to fully cut the rail with out the need to go to a more expensive 4 or 5 axis cnc machine. The quality of the cuts and eases of blank set up both in PU and EPS is not surpassed, which then enables the finished cut shape very little time to hand finish.

col5555 said..
How does the blank mount to the carriage ?


The blank is held in position on the carriage by two set stands and three vacuum suction cups stands. Blank is then lined up along the stringer with a laser light.
